    Microsoft Dynamics NAV 2009 Build 29626
    Error Report
    SQL Server option
    Microsoft Dynamics NAV 2009 Components for Microsoft SQL Server
    Fatal error during installation.

    Could not connect to the SQL database. (-2147467259 master ). This can be caused by insufficient permissions. Indirect permissions through Windows group memberships may not work as expected when User Account Control (UAC) is turned on.

  • jannestigjannestig Member Posts: 1,000
    No Issue with Windows 7.

    If its the UAC try turning down you your UAC security, mine's set at 2nd highest and i have no issues.

    Make sure when you run the installer you right click to run as administrator.

    Type UAC into search in start menu to find your current setting and make sure you are an administrator
